Volo is located in the state of Illinois, United States, with GPS coordinates of 42.32613, -88.16786. It is situated within Lake County and is part of the Chicago metropolitan area, placing it in the Central Time Zone (America/Chicago). Volo is known for its unique attractions, including the Volo Auto Museum, which showcases a vast collection of vintage cars, movie vehicles, and memorabilia.
This museum draws visitors interested in automotive history and pop culture. Timezone in Volo
Volo is situated in the Central Time Zone, specifically under the America/Chicago designation, which has a standard UTC offset of -6 hours. During Daylight Saving Time, which runs from the second Sunday in March to the first Sunday in November, the offset shifts to -5 hours. This means that clocks are set forward by one hour in spring and set back in autumn.

Attractions and Activities in Volo
Volo is a village located in Lake County, Illinois, known for its tranquil suburban feel and proximity to natural attractions. The area is characterized by its picturesque landscapes, featuring parks and lakes that provide opportunities for outdoor activities such as hiking, fishing, and picnicking. The nearby Volo Bog State Natural Area is notable for its unique wetland ecosystem, offering nature trails and wildlife observation.
